2 include $(EOS_HOME)/src/$(WORLDNAME)/$(CLASSNAME)/$(OBJECTNAME)/Config/Define.inc
3 include $(EOS_HOME)/src/$(WORLDNAME)/$(CLASSNAME)/Config/Define.inc
4 include $(EOS_HOME)/src/$(WORLDNAME)/Config/Define.inc
5 include $(EOS_HOME)/src/Config/DefineObject.inc
8 include $(EOS_HOME)/src/$(WORLDNAME)/$(CLASSNAME)/$(OBJECTNAME)/src/.CHeader
9 include $(EOS_HOME)/src/$(WORLDNAME)/$(CLASSNAME)/$(OBJECTNAME)/src/.CCHeader
10 include $(EOS_HOME)/src/$(WORLDNAME)/$(CLASSNAME)/$(OBJECTNAME)/src/.Wish
12 LIBNAME=lib$(OBJECTNAME).a
13 SHAREDLIB=lib$(OBJECTNAME).so
14 LIBNAMEDEBUG=lib$(OBJECTNAME).debug.a
15 LIBNAMECUDAGDB=lib$(OBJECTNAME).cudagdb.a
18 @echo LIBNAME:$(LIBNAME)
19 $(AR) rs $(LIBNAME) $(OBJ)
21 $(SHAREDLIB): $(SHAREDOBJ)
22 @COMPILEDOBJ=`ls $(SHAREDOBJ)` ; echo "#### Compiled Objects"; echo $${COMPILEDOBJ}; echo "################"; \
23 $(SHARED) $(SHAREDLIB) $${COMPILEDOBJ}
25 debug: $(LIBNAMEDEBUG) $(LIBNAMECUDAGDB)
27 $(LIBNAMEDEBUG): $(OBJDEBUG)
28 @echo LIBNAME:$(LIBNAMEDEBUG)
29 $(AR) rs $(LIBNAMEDEBUG) $(OBJDEBUG)
31 $(LIBNAMECUDAGDB): $(OBJCUDAGDB)
32 @echo LIBNAME:$(LIBNAMECUDAGDB)
33 $(AR) rs $(LIBNAMECUDAGDB) $(OBJCUDAGDB)